The Atlanta Hawks defeated the Miami Heat 110-104 at Philips Arena on Mon., Dec. 18. The win improves the Hawks record to 7-23, while the visiting Miami Heat fell to .500 with a 15-15 record.

Leading the way for Atlanta was Taurean Prince who scored 24 points. Dennis Schroder scored 23, and Ken Bazemore added 16.

The Miami Heat, who were without two of their best players in center Hassan Whiteside and guard Goran Dragic, were led by forward Josh Richardson with 26 points. Guard Dion Waiters added 23.

Atlanta shot 45.8  percent from the floor, but struggled from the three-point line. going just 8 of 22. The Hawks had 13 turnovers; the Heat had 19.

The Hawks did a good job sharing the ball, with 25 assists to just 19 for the Heat, but lost the battle on the glass, pulling down 39 rebounds to Miami’s 42.

Next up for the Hawks is a home game on Wed., Dec. 20 against the Indiana Pacers.

The Pacers will come into Philips Arena after losing a fought battle with the conference-leading Boston Celtics, falling 112-111 Monday night in Indianapolis. The Pacers have a record of 17-14.
